1. What is Larimar?
Larimar is a rare variety of pectolite, a silicate mineral, found only in one place on Earth—the Dominican Republic. Its captivating sky-blue to deep turquoise coloration is caused by the presence of copper. Sometimes, Larimar exhibits white streaks or marbling, resembling the seafoam and waves of a tropical beach.
Discovered relatively recently in the 1970s, Larimar has quickly become a sought-after gemstone, symbolizing tranquility, healing, and connection to the sea.
2. The Formation and Unique Features of Larimar
Larimar forms in volcanic cavities where mineral-rich fluids deposit pectolite crystals over thousands of years. Its distinguishing characteristics include:
- Color Range: From pale blue and greenish hues to intense royal blue, sometimes with white or gray veins.
- Patterns: Each stone has unique swirling or cloud-like patterns, making every piece one-of-a-kind.
- Softness: Rated about 4.5 to 5 on the Mohs hardness scale, Larimar requires gentle handling to avoid scratches.
- Rarity: Being sourced only from the Dominican Republic makes Larimar a rare treasure with limited global supply.
3. Popular Larimar Jewelry Styles
Larimar’s calming blues make it versatile for various jewelry designs:
- Pendants & Necklaces: Often set in sterling silver or gold, showcasing large polished Larimar stones as focal points.
- Earrings: Dangle or stud styles with smooth or faceted Larimar stones highlight the gem’s color beautifully.
- Rings: Statement rings featuring oval, teardrop, or freeform Larimar cabochons are popular among collectors.
- Bracelets: Beaded Larimar bracelets or those with inlaid stones add a splash of ocean-inspired color to the wrist.
- Men’s Jewelry: Cufflinks, tie pins, or rings featuring Larimar are increasingly trendy for masculine elegance.
Designers often pair Larimar with complementary gems like white topaz, moonstone, or diamonds to enhance its ethereal quality.

5. Caring for Your Larimar Jewelry
To keep Larimar jewelry looking its best:
-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Remove your jewelry before swimming, cleaning, or applying lotions and perfumes.
- Gentle Cleaning: Use warm soapy water and a soft cloth; avoid ultrasonic or steam cleaners.
- Store Carefully: Keep Larimar pieces separate from harder stones or metals to prevent scratches.
- Avoid Extreme Heat and Sunlight: Prolonged exposure can fade Larimar’s colors.
With proper care, your Larimar jewelry can retain its mesmerizing beauty for many years.
6. Buying Authentic Larimar Jewelry
Because Larimar is rare and valuable, it’s important to buy from reputable jewelers who provide:
- Certification of Authenticity: Ensures the stone is genuine and sourced from the Dominican Republic.
- Transparent Pricing: Pricing reflects quality, size, and craftsmanship without hidden markups.
- Expert Craftsmanship: Look for skilled settings that protect and highlight the stone.
Avoid suspiciously cheap offers or sellers without verifiable provenance, as imitation stones exist on the market.
